Fun and Family-Friendly 7-Day Itinerary in Singapore

Friday, May 3: Exploring Gardens by the Bay

Start your trip by immersing yourself in the lush greenery of Gardens by the Bay. In the morning, visit the Flower Dome and Cloud Forest conservatories, where you'll be amazed by the diverse range of plants and stunning indoor waterfalls. In the afternoon, explore the Supertree Grove and take a walk along the OCBC Skyway for panoramic views of the city. As evening sets in, don't miss the mesmerizing Garden Rhapsody light and sound show.

  • Gardens by the Bay: Admission cost approx. $28, Time spent: 4-6 hours
Saturday, May 4: Thrills at Universal Studios

Spend a day at Universal Studios Singapore for an action-packed adventure. In the morning, explore the seven themed zones and enjoy thrilling rides like Battlestar Galactica and Transformers: The Ride. In the afternoon, catch one of the entertaining live shows and grab a bite at the wide selection of restaurants. Wrap up your day with the Hollywood Dreams Parade and the mesmerizing fireworks display.

  • Universal Studios Singapore: Admission cost approx. $76, Time spent: Full day
Sunday, May 5: Wildlife Encounters at Singapore Zoo

Get up close and personal with various wildlife species at the Singapore Zoo. In the morning, embark on a unique Rainforest Kidzworld experience with interactive activities and animal feeding sessions. Afterward, take a tram ride around the zoo to observe animals in their natural habitats. In the afternoon, don't miss the exciting animal shows. Wrap up your day by exploring the Night Safari, where you can observe nocturnal animals.

  • Singapore Zoo: Admission cost approx. $37, Time spent: 6-8 hours
  • Night Safari: Admission cost approx. $51, Time spent: 3-4 hours

Tuesday, May 7: Cultural Exploration in Chinatown

Immerse yourself in the rich cultural heritage of Singapore's Chinatown. In the morning, visit the Buddha Tooth Relic Temple and Museum, known for its stunning architecture and cultural artifacts. Explore the vibrant streets lined with traditional shops and indulge in local delicacies for lunch. In the afternoon, discover the colorful Sri Mariamman Temple and browse through the unique trinkets at the Chinatown Street Market. Wrap up your day with a visit to the Chinatown Heritage Centre.

  • Buddha Tooth Relic Temple and Museum: Free admission, Time spent: 1-2 hours
  • Sri Mariamman Temple: Free admission, Time spent: 30 minutes
  • Chinatown Street Market: Cost varies, Time spent: 1-2 hours
  • Chinatown Heritage Centre: Admission cost approx. $15, Time spent: 1-2 hours
Wednesday, May 8: Educational Fun at Science Centre Singapore

Engage in interactive learning at the Science Centre Singapore. In the morning, explore the various exhibitions and hands-on activities related to science, technology, and space exploration. In the afternoon, visit the Omni-Theatre for a mind-boggling IMAX experience or enjoy a thrilling 4D simulation ride. Don't miss the Waterworks exhibition, where you can learn about the importance of water conservation. Wrap up your day by stargazing at the observatory.

  • Science Centre Singapore: Admission cost approx. $12, Time spent: 4-6 hours
  • Omni-Theatre: Admission cost approx. $14, Time spent: 45 minutes
  • Observatory: Free admission, Time spent: Varies

Hidden Gems and Local Favorites

For a unique experience off the beaten path, consider visiting Haw Par Villa, a theme park featuring Chinese mythology sculptures and dioramas. It's an educational and visually stunning attraction for the whole family. Another local favorite is the Singapore Botanic Gardens, where you can enjoy a peaceful picnic amidst beautiful flora and fauna. Don't forget to visit the National Orchid Garden within the Botanic Gardens to witness a spectacular display of orchids.
